Koindha
Koindha is a village located in Tamkuhi Raj tehsil of Kushinagar district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 16km away from sub-district headquarter Tamkuhi Raj (tehsildar office) and 56km away from district headquarter Kushinagar. As per 2009 stats, Koindha village is also a gram panchayat.

About Koindha
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Koindha is 189769. The village spans a total geographical area of 72.14 hectares. Tamkuhi Raj is nearest town to Koindha village for all major economic activities.

Population of Koindha
Below is a concise population overview of Koindha as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,025 | 527 | 498 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 169 | 82 | 87 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 56 | 32 | 24 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 469 | 311 | 158 |
Illiterate Population | 556 | 216 | 340 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Koindha village:
- The total population of Koindha village is around 1,025, including approximately 527 males and 498 females, with a sex ratio of 944 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 169 children aged 0–6 years in Koindha village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Koindha village has 56 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Koindha village is about 45.76%, with male literacy at 59.01% and female literacy at 31.73%.
- There are around 136 households in Koindha village.
Connectivity of Koindha
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Koindha. As per the 2011 stats, Koindha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within <5 km distance |
